A dental crown is often recommended when an individual’s tooth is too damaged or weakened for a filling alone. In these cases, dental crowns serve to cover and protect the tooth, while fully restoring strength, shape, and function.
Signs a Crown May Be the Best Option
If a tooth feels unstable, sensitive, or painful, an evaluation can determine whether a crown or another treatment is most appropriate. Crowns are custom-made to fit over the tooth and can be crafted from durable, natural-looking materials.
At Bass & Watson Family Dental, there are several reasons Dr. Robert Watson may recommend a crown. The most common include:
- A large cavity that weakens the tooth
- Dental cracking, chipping, or extreme wear
- Pain when biting or chewing due to structural damage
- Dental restoration after root canal treatment
- An old filling keeps failing
- Significant cosmetic damage or discoloration
- As a long-term tooth replacement following the placement of a dental implant
In many cases, placing a crown early can prevent further cracking or the need for extraction.
